Comment collecter des données utilisateur sans perdre de vue la vie privée ? Deux techniques se disputent la vedette : le suivi côté client, chatoyant mais capricieux, et le suivi côté serveur, robuste et pragmatique. Avec la montée des préoccupations sur la confidentialité et les ad blockers, il est impératif de sortir de l’ombre et de comprendre comment chacune de ces méthodes façonne notre rapport à l’analyse des données. Plongeons dans cet univers où les bits croisent la déontologie.
Le suivi côté client : une méthode rapide mais limitée
Le suivi côté client est une méthode de collecte de données qui, de prime abord, a l’air aussi séduisante qu’un bon café noir le matin : rapide à préparer et percutant si bien dosé. En gros, il s’agit de collecter des informations à partir du navigateur de l’utilisateur, souvent par le biais de scripts JavaScript qui s’exécutent dans le système de l’utilisateur. Chaque mouvement de la souris, chaque clic, chaque défilement – tranquille, on observe tout avec un soin quasi voyeur.
Les avantages de cette méthode sont multiples. D’une part, elle permet des analyses en temps réel, parfait pour les marketeurs en quête de compréhension de l’expérience utilisateur. D’ailleurs, il est si facile d’implémenter des outils tels que Google Analytics qu’on pourrait presque en faire un rite initiatique. Le morceau de code à insérer est à peu près aussi compliqué que de faire un nœud à une cravate.
<script async src="https://www.googletagmanager.com/gtag/js?id=UA-XXXXXX-X"></script>
<script>
window.dataLayer = window.dataLayer || [];
function gtag(){dataLayer.push(arguments);}
gtag('js', new Date());
gtag('config', 'UA-XXXXXX-X');
</script>
Mais comme un bon fromage, ce qui est savoureux a aussi parfois un arrière-goût. Les limitations du suivi côté client sont souvent sous-estimées. Les bloqueurs de publicité, par exemple, agissent comme un vigile de boîte de nuit s’assurant que seuls quelques privilégiés pénètrent dans l’univers des cookies. En conséquence, une part non négligeable d’utilisateurs échappe à la collecte de données. De même, les paramètres de confidentialité de plus en plus stricts des navigateurs, comme ceux de Safari ou de Firefox, apportent leur pierre à l’édifice de l’invisibilité. On dit que la vie est un jeu d’équilibre – ici, il s’agit de jongler entre envie de capturer des données et respect des utilisateurs.
Cela a des répercussions sur la qualité des données collectées. Les taux de rebond peuvent être artificiellement élevés, les parcours utilisateurs tronqués. Parfois, l’absence d’informations précises peut rendre vos analyses aussi claires qu’une sauce béchamel ratée. Alors, à moins d’être du genre obstiné à croire que le suivi côté client est une panacée, gardez en tête que les marges d’erreur peuvent rapidement se transformer en gouffres d’incompréhension.
Le suivi côté serveur : un coup d’avance
Le suivi côté serveur : un coup d’avance. En matière de collecte de données, le suivi côté serveur – c’est-à-dire l’enregistrement des interactions des utilisateurs directement sur le serveur d’une application ou d’un site web – se positionne comme un chapiteau de cirque au milieu du tumulte que représente le suivi côté client. Qu’il est surprenant de constater à quel point cet acronyme savant – « serveur » – peut faire des miracles avec ses pintades ambulantes de bits et d’octets !
Pour éclairer les esprits parfois obtus, le suivi côté serveur contourne brillamment les limitations souvent frustrantes du suivi côté client. À l’ère où les fournisseurs de navigateurs se lancent dans une danse de suppression des cookies, l’horreur tapie derrière la notion de « respect de la vie privée » se pique de rendre toute traçabilité balbutiante. Le suivi côté serveur, quant à lui, reste un solide rempart, garantissant la continuité et l’intégrité de la collecte de données, sans se heurter à la frénésie du consentement utilisateur iterable.
Imaginons un instant un site e-commerce. Avec une solution de suivi côté serveur, chaque clic, chaque ajout au panier, chaque passage en caisse peut être enregistré même lorsque le visiteur se perd dans des méandres de bloqueurs de publicités et d’adblockers. Résultats ? Des analyses plus poussées, des conversions flairées comme un chien de chasse traquant une proie. La robustesse des données obtenues permet également d’affiner les stratégies marketing, d’optimiser les campagnes avec une précision quasi chirurgicale et un ROI qui chantonne de bonheur.
Cependant, cette cavalcade triomphale ne doit pas occulter un aspect primordial : la minimisation des données. Chaque information doit être considérée comme un précieux trésor, et la gestion des consentements utilisateurs ne doit pas devenir un simple gameplay incertain. Dans une approche plus éthique, récolter les données avec précision sans surcharger le système ni la conscience demeure une vertu à défendre. En fin de compte, si les données sont l’huile dans le moteur, il est essentiel de s’assurer que le moteur fonctionne de manière éthique, sinon, c’est comme servir un plat parfumé à l’absinthe sans prévenir les convives.
Intégration et mise en œuvre des solutions de suivi
La mise en œuvre de solutions de suivi côté serveur n’est pas seulement une question de choix technologique, c’est un véritable parcours du combattant, un peu comme essayer de désamorcer une bombe sans avoir reçu un manuel. Tout commence par les systèmes de gestion des balises serveur. Qui n’a jamais croisé ces balises gracieusement glissées dans le code d’un site, avec cette assurance qui sent le soufre ? Ces systèmes se chargent de la gestion des balises publicitaires et analytiques, en centralisant le déploiement pour assurer une tranquillité d’esprit. Cependant, la mise en place n’est pas sans défis : la compatibilité des balises, la vitesse de chargement des pages, et même les conflits entre différents scripts peuvent devenir des cauchemars si l’on n’y prend garde.
- Développez une logique de nommage standardisée : Tout commence ici. Si vos balises ne portent pas un nom qui évoque immédiatement leur fonction, vous serez perdu dans un labyrinthe de codes. Faites simple, et clair, rien de plus étrange qu’une balise nommée « balise 1 ».
- Apprenez à vous servir des APIs de serveur à serveur : Elles vous permettent de transmettre des données directement entre serveurs, et c’est là que se trouve la magie. Pensez à cela comme à une conversation discrète dans une bibliothèque. C’est rapide, silencieux et, en théorie, exempt de toute évaluation humaine.
- Maximisez le potentiel des SDK des plateformes analytiques : Les SDK (Software Development Kit) vous laissent plonger dans l’univers des données. Cependant, le risque de surchargement est réel. Gardez à l’esprit que trop d’outils peuvent devenir un véritable gloubi-boulga.
Les défis techniques se multiplient comme les cafés lors d’une réunion de brainstorming. Erreurs de configuration, latence accrue des données, et difficultés dans la gestion des identifiants des utilisateurs. Pour surmonter ces écueils, l’architecture de votre solution de suivi doit être robuste. Par exemple, implémentez une stratégie de redondance : si une voie échoue, une autre doit prendre le relais. Une bonne pratique ici serait de toujours tester les balises dans un environnement de développement avant de les déployer. Moins de dangers, plus de paix intérieure.
Au final, intégrer et mettre en œuvre ces solutions de suivi côté serveur demande non seulement de la technicité, mais également de la vision. Avoir le bon outil est une chose ; savoir l’utiliser avec pertinence en est une autre. Mais rassurez-vous, même Jean-Claude Van Damme a dû apprendre à donner des coups de pied.. en jonglant.
L’avenir de la collecte de données : éthique et conformité
Quand on parle de l’avenir de la collecte de données, on n’évoque pas seulement des bits d’informations dans des flux sans fin, mais un véritable jeu d’échecs entre l’éthique, la conformité et la stratégie d’entreprise. Prenez par exemple le RGPD et le CCPA, ces monstres juridiques. Ils ne sont pas là juste pour faire joli sur un parchemin. Ils représentent la première ligne de défense pour les droits des utilisateurs, contre une collecte de données qui ressemble parfois à un pilonnage acharné.
En termes simples, le RGPD (Règlement Général sur la Protection des Données) et le CCPA (California Consumer Privacy Act) imposent aux entreprises de jongler avec une acrobatie légale assez relevée : collecter des données à des fins marketing tout en respectant la vie privée des clients. Un véritable numéro de cirque, si l’on ose dire. C’est là que le suivi côté serveur fait son entrée triomphale, avec une promesse alléchante : réduire les risques de non-conformité en centralisant la collecte des données dans un environnement où les utilisateurs ne sont pas exposés à la manipulation directe.
Le serveur, ce grand frère bienveillant, permet aux organisations de collecter des données d’une manière qui réduit les points de contact avec l’utilisateur, donc les risques d’intrusion. Mais ce n’est pas seulement une question de sécurité accrue. C’est aussi l’opportunité d’insuffler un peu de bon sens dans la manière dont les données sont manipulées. Comme dirait un célèbre chef d’orchestre : « Une note mal placée dans une symphonie de données peut faire toute la différence. »
À première vue, il semble aisé d’atteindre cet équilibre entre collecte de données et respect de la vie privée, mais il y a toujours une nuance. Les entreprises doivent veiller à ce que leur quête d’informations ne se transforme pas en chasse à l’indélicatesse. Établir une transparence sur la façon dont les données sont utilisables, permettre aux utilisateurs de contrôler leurs propres données, voilà le défi. Ça s’appelle “la loyauté par la transparence” et ça fonctionne plutôt bien – si, bien sûr, cela ne devient pas un slogan dans un PowerPoint ennuyeux.
En fin de compte, la capacité à naviguer dans cette mer tumultueuse entre conformité et ambition commerciale sera la clé. Les entreprises qui s’assurent de prendre au sérieux le respect de la vie privée, sans sombrer dans le court-termisme, gagneront la confiance. Une question de bon sens, en somme, accompagné d’un brin de stratégie affûtée. Car, à l’image de notre société : le respect est toujours à la portée de ceux qui savent l’intégrer, les valeurs ainsi que le ROI.
Et pour ceux qui veulent plonger un peu plus dans ce dédale passionnant, je vous recommande ce lien fort utile ici.
Conclusion
La bataille entre le suivi côté client et côté serveur ne fait que commencer. Dans un monde digital de plus en plus soucieux de la vie privée, le suivi côté serveur émerge comme un champion, offrant non seulement des données plus fiables, mais aussi une réassurance face aux exigences réglementaires. Les entreprises doivent naviguer habilement dans ce paysage en constante évolution, intégrant des méthodes qui préservent la confiance tout en maximisant leur efficacité. L’avenir de la collecte de données dépendra de notre capacité à équilibrer besoin d’information et respect des droits individuels.
FAQ
Qu’est-ce que le suivi côté client ?
Quels sont les avantages du suivi côté serveur ?
Comment fonctionne le suivi côté serveur ?
Le suivi côté serveur est-il conforme aux réglementations sur la vie privée ?
Quels sont les défis de la mise en œuvre du suivi côté serveur ?
⭐ Analytics engineer, Data Analyst et Automatisation IA indépendant ⭐
- Ref clients : Logis Hôtel, Yelloh Village, BazarChic, Fédération Football Français, Texdecor…
Mon terrain de jeu :
- Data Analyst & Analytics engineering : tracking avancé (GTM server, e-commerce, CAPI, RGPD), entrepôt de données (BigQuery, Snowflake, PostgreSQL, ClickHouse), modèles (Airflow, dbt, Dataform), dashboards décisionnels (Looker, Power BI, Metabase, SQL, Python).
- Automatisation IA des taches Data, Marketing, RH, compta etc : conception de workflows intelligents robustes (n8n, App Script, scraping) connectés aux API de vos outils et LLM (OpenAI, Mistral, Claude…).
- Engineering IA pour créer des applications et agent IA sur mesure : intégration de LLM (OpenAI, Mistral…), RAG, assistants métier, génération de documents complexes, APIs, backends Node.js/Python.






